Responsibilities
- Create high quality and accurate technical 2D drawings independently, including RCP’s, sections, and elevations.
- Frequently liaise with the lead designer and Design team for regular progression updates.
- Carry out measured surveys independently and assist others when required.
- Support the newer/junior CAD Designers in the team, once trained.
- Ensure that all drawing issue sheets are kept up-to-date at all times.
- Take the necessary actions to ensure that the design elements of the project are coordinated sufficiently with other relevant trades.
- Balance your own workload and support for others effectively to ensure deadlines are met.
- Be forthcoming with ideas and communicate them effectively.
Requirements
- Proficient CAD (AutoCAD) user is essential with a minimum of 2 years’ experience in a professional practice.
- Excellent communication skills.
- Experience taking measured surveys.
- Strong team player and influencer.
- Able to read and evaluate architect’s drawings and identify problems and present potential solutions.
- Competent MS Office skills essential.
- Able to multi-task and work on multiple projects simultaneously.
